In recent years, the concept of ethical investing has gained traction in the financial world More and more investors are seeking to align their investment choices with their values and beliefs, leading to a surge in the popularity of ethical investments In the UK, this trend is particularly pronounced, as investors are becoming more conscious of the impact their money can have on society and the environment This article will explore the phenomenon of ethical investments in the UK, discussing what they are, why they are important, and how investors can get involved.

Ethical investments, also known as socially responsible investments or sustainable investments, refer to investment strategies that not only seek to generate financial returns but also aim to create positive social or environmental outcomes This can include investing in companies that are committed to promoting environmental sustainability, social justice, human rights, or good governance practices By focusing on companies that align with their values, investors can support businesses that are making a positive impact in the world while still earning a financial return on their investment.

There are several ways in which investors in the UK can get involved in ethical investments One option is to invest in socially responsible funds, which are investment vehicles that focus on companies with strong environmental, social, and governance (ESG) practices These funds may exclude certain industries or companies that do not meet specific ethical criteria, such as fossil fuels, tobacco, or companies with poor labor practices By investing in these funds, individuals can diversify their portfolio while supporting companies that are making a positive impact in the world.

Another option for ethical investors in the UK is impact investing, which involves investing in projects or companies that have a clear social or environmental mission Impact investments can take many forms, such as investing in renewable energy projects, microfinance initiatives, or affordable housing developments By directly financing projects that address pressing social or environmental issues, investors can make a tangible difference in the world while still earning a financial return on their investment.
